Route overview

Fife Three Peaks links East Lomond, West Lomond, and Knock Hill as a practical county challenge rather than one single uninterrupted mountain path. The route uses the strongest summit order and expects short connector transfers between mountain bases over about 3 days.

Why travellers choose this trip

Fife Three Peaks is a county-level mountain challenge built around East Lomond, West Lomond, and Knock Hill. It is designed as a practical 3-day hiking challenge, using short transfers where needed to connect the county's true top three summits.

East Lomond 448 m, West Lomond 522 m, Knock Hill 364 m; practical hybrid route; approximate county challenge ordering.
